Fagopyri Cymosi Rhizoma et Radix

Wild buckwheat root

天荞麦根 〔天蕎麥根〕 tiān qiáo mài gēn

Alternate Chinese names: 野荞麦根 yě qiáo mài gēn; 野荞麦 yě qiáo mài; 开金锁 kāi jīn suǒ; 苦荞麦根 kǔ qiáo mài gēn; 荞麦三七 qiáo mài sān qī; 蓝荞头 lán qiáo tóu; 野荞子 yě qiáo zǐ

Kingdom: Plant

Origin in unofficial sources: Fagopyrum cymosum Meissn.

Use: Medicinal

Properties: Sour and bitter; cold.

Actions and indications: Clears heat and resolves toxin; dispels wind and disinhibits dampness. Treats sore swollen pharynx; welling-abscesses (yōng) and sores; scrofula; hepatitis; pulmonary welling-abscesses (fèi yōng); pain in the sinews and bones; stomach pain; bacillary dysentery; vaginal discharge.

Dosage and method: Oral: Decoct (12–30g) or grind to a powder. Topical: Crush and apply juice.

Production area: Jiāngsū, Zhèjiāng, Jiāngxī, Shǎnxī (Shaanxi), Hénán, Húběi, Húnán, Guǎngdōng, Guǎngxī, Sìchuān, and Yúnnán.
